**Checklist: Payment retry idempotency keys**

Before shipping the Paylark retry service: confirm every retry attempt reuses the original idempotency key. New keys on retry mean duplicate charges. Check the Torvel gateway adapter — it must read the key from the outbox record, not regenerate. Run the double-submit test in staging twice; second run must return the cached response, not a new charge. If the dedupe table TTL is under 72 hours, stop and escalate. Confirm the key format matches the gateway spec. Record the verified build below.

session token of kahag-bawip = htk6_729d08

Heads up: if the Lintrock baseline file in the Quarrow repo drifts from main, CI fails with a "stale baseline" error even when the code is fine. Quick fix is to regenerate the baseline on a clean checkout and re-push. If a customer build is blocked, confirm the failing run matches the token below before escalating.

build token for yadug-yagag: htk21_c863c33eb8b82c0c9c152

/*
 * Firmware update channel for the Heronmark BT-4 sensor fleet.
 * New contractors: do NOT change this to the beta channel, even
 * for local testing. Devices that pull a beta image will refuse
 * to downgrade without a bench reflash, and the Caldport lab only
 * has two reflash rigs. The stable channel is validated weekly by
 * the Winnow release pipeline, and each validated image carries
 * the signed manifest whose identifier appears below.
 */

build token for kaduf-fajog: htk14_defebc173dacf1

Leadership Review Briefing — Eastvale Region Expansion

Prepared for department heads. Market analysis by the Kestler group suggests Eastvale can support two service hubs within eighteen months. Staffing plans assume twelve local hires in year one, with logistics routed through the Pellam depot until a dedicated facility is secured. Capital outlay is projected at the lower end of earlier estimates, though permitting timelines remain uncertain. Risks and mitigations are detailed in the appendix, beginning with the point below.

management briefing: Only 7 of the 120 pilot accounts renewed Ralael, so a churn review is set for January 1.